Pretty clear integer division by zero. The Theora track's header declares the frame height to be 0 pixels, and then divides something by that.
Attached patch Patch v1Splinter Review
Disable theora track with y-height or uv-height of 0. Prevents the division by 0, since tracks with 0 y-height won't be played, hence the divisor in the crashing code should never be 0.

The sound track still plays.

Also wrapped the uv_offset calculation code in some divisor checking code, so that if a part of the calculation rounds down to 0 (e.g. 1/2 = 0) we still don't divide by 0. I'm not sure if we should disable the track in this case, as it's got non-zero y,uv sizes.
